Learning Path
Getting your arms around new technology can be a daunting task, often with either too much or too little information available. Here you can find pointers to the technology resources where to start the journey. On some selected topics Learning Paths are available to provide a guided self-learning opportunity to delve into a new topic or learn more about an area you are already familiar with. The Learning Paths provide a selection of Forum Nokia's developer resources (documents, code examples, and tools) in a logical order that will allow you to grasp the subject, and start implementing along the way.
Getting started with S60 3rd Edition C++ application signing
In order to get started with the application signing for S60 3rd Edition C++ applications, download the relevant tools, and read various documents which provide information about testing and signing.
Getting started with quality
Development and quality assurance process for mobile applicationsThis Quality Web guide provides a practical approach to the S60 application development process as well as insight into how quality aspects can be integrated into the S60 application development process. The learning path provides references for the material available in Forum Nokia that provides direct support to the different phases of the application development process.
Getting Started With Symbian C++ Application Development (S60 Platform)
If you are new to S60 and Symbian C++ start by taking a look at the S60 Platform and Symbian C++ related White Papers.
In order to get started with the actual development work, download the needed Tools and SDKs and study the Getting Started Guides.
Then you can move on to the rest of the Symbian C++ documentation and to the more detailed Symbian C++ Learning Paths:
S60 UI Development for C++ Developers
S60 3rd Edition for C++ Developers
3D Graphics Development for C++ Developers
Getting Started With Mobile Java Application Development
If you are new to Nokia platforms and Mobile Java, start by taking a look at the Mobile Java related White Papers.
In order to get started with the actual development work, download the needed Tools and SDKs and study the Getting Started Guides.
Then you can move on to the rest of the Mobile Java documentation and to the more detailed Mobile Java Learning Path:
3D Graphics Development for MIDP Developers
Getting Started with Web Technologies
Learn about creating applications for S60 and Series 40 devices using common Web technologies such as XHTML-MP, XHTML, CSS, JavaScript™, Ajax, and Flash. Create Web sites that make browsing the Web while on the go a breeze with S60 and Series 40 devices. Learn about creating widgets using S60 Web Run-Time or WidSets technology. Or, if you're skilled in Flash technology, find out how to develop Flash applications for people on the move. Web Technologies section »
Getting Started With Content/Services Development
Mobile Personalization Services
OMA DRM 1.0 Learning Path
XHTML Content Development
MMS Learning Path
Getting Started with Nokia Platforms
Series 40 Platform
S60 Platform
Maemo platform
Series 80 Platform
All Learning Paths
S60 3rd Edition for C++ Developers
UI Development for Series 60 C++ Applications
Utilizing 3D Graphics in Symbian C++
Utilizing 3D Graphics in MIDP - Mobile 3D Graphics API (JSR-184)
OMA DRM 1.0
XHTML Content Development
Mobile Personalization Services
MMS




